Iomega Announces Free Download of Adobe ActiveShare Digital Imaging Software; Iomega and ActiveShare Make Storing and Sharing Photos Easy - Company Business and Marketing

Edge: Work-Group Computing Report, Nov 8, 1999

Iomega Corporation, a leader in smart, portable storage solutions, Monday announced that it is offering Adobe ActiveShare software for free download at www.Iomega.com.

ActiveShare, a new consumer digital imaging product from Adobe Systems Incorporated, contains a "Back-up to Zip" feature, and hard-wired integration with the Iomega storage solutions to provide customers with a one-click process for archiving and storing those photos to Zip, Jaz and Clik! disks. Iomega Zip, Jaz and Clik! disks provide a mobile solution for ActiveShare customers allowing them to store, backup and view their photos on Iomega disks.

"Reliable storage and the ability to share information are critical for customers who use digital photos, and for that reason, we selected Iomega solutions as the backup and archiving tools for ActiveShare," said Kyle Mashima, vice president of product marketing, consumer and on-line solutions, Adobe Systems Incorporated. "Together, ActiveShare and Iomega solutions provide an effective and exciting way to store and share photos."

Adobe ActiveShare software does away with the cumbersome aspects of importing digital photos to the computer and provides consumers with a one-click process from a digital camera, scanner or other source. It also provides an easy way for users to import digital photos to their computer, organize, enhance and share them in print or online.

ActiveShare is also available as a free download from Adobe at www.ActiveShare.com. Adobe ActiveShare for Windows 95, 98 and Windows NT 4.0 and ActiveShare.com combine to provide even the most novice user with a start-to-finish software and Web sharing solution.

"Digital imaging is one of the fastest growing PC market segments," said Germaine Ward, vice president, software solutions, Iomega Corporation. "ActiveShare removes the obstacles of managing all of these digital photos. Consumers can easily capture, edit, organize and store digital photographs, and then share them. Iomega is excited to be a part of Adobe's efforts."

Iomega Software Solutions

Iomega provides software solutions in conjunction with Zip, Jaz and Clik! drives and disks and the new ZipCD drives and discs such as QuikSync, Copy Machine, IomegaWare and the new Y2K Software Suite. QuikSync software automatically saves a designated file or folder to an Iomega disk without interrupting the user's work. Copy Machine makes multiple copies of Zip or Jaz disks using one or more drives. It is a great way to share files and ensure there is a backup disk for important information. The password protection feature in IomegaWare software helps ensure the privacy of confidential files. The Y2K Software Suite is designed to help small business and PC-users diagnose and prepare their PC for potential Year 2000 problems.
